I am always on the look out for local cuisine when I arrive in a new city. As much as I am a tourist, I try to live like the locals as best I can. Since I often travel alone, I have been attempting to muster up the courage to talk to locals...this brings us to Salzburg.

I don't speak a lick of Austrian so the signage at the Salzburg Christmas market was quite overwhelming for me. It all looked good but I was so lost reading the options. I looked to my left and saw a sweet looking woman. I turned to her and asked what the best item was on the menu. She went through the options with me but told me "Haunsberger" is what the locals eat.

A flattened sausage with mustard, sauerkraut, and curry on a bun. It honestly didn't sound great to me but she was getting one and so I followed her lead. We ended up chatting and she paid for my food. I got to know her story and she learned about mine. I got invited to her table, met her entire family, and ate my haunsberger with them.

I ended up really liking the food, I did have some mulled wine in me at that point, but the true discovery was the kindness and warmth of the locals in Salzburg.

I only went for a day trip and ended up wishing I stayed longer. This is my little reminder to put yourself out there...with food and people!
